作为一个多年的一线开发团队管理人员,我深知在软件开发领域,代码审查是确保代码质量和团队协作的关键环节之一。在本文中,我将分享如何建立高效的后端代码审查流程,并且将数式Oinone低代码开发平台融入其中,以提高审查效率和代码质量。
代码审查的重要性
首先,让我们明确代码审查的重要性。代码审查是一种团队内部的协作方式,通过检查、讨论和改进代码,以确保代码的质量、可维护性和性能。以下是代码审查的一些关键优势:
-
Bug检测: 通过多人审查,有助于检测潜在的错误和异常,从而减少后期修复的工作量。
-
知识共享: 审查过程中,团队成员可以分享最佳实践、技术洞察和经验,有助于提高整个团队的技术水平。
-
一致性: 代码审查有助于确保代码遵循团队的编码标准和一致性,使代码更易于维护和阅读。
-
提高可维护性: 审查过程中,可以发现难以维护的代码段,并通过改进来提高代码的可维护性。
建立高效的后端代码审查流程
下面是建立高效的后端代码审查流程的步骤,以及如何整合数式Oinone低代码开发平台:
-
明确审查目标: 首先,明确代码审查的目标。是为了发现潜在的错误,还是为了提高代码质量和性能?不同的目标可能需要不同的审查方法。
-
使用低代码平台: 数式Oinone低代码开发平台可以根据目标提供不同的审查工具和建议,帮助团队更有针对性地进行审查。
-
选择审查工具: 选择适合团队的代码审查工具。这些工具可以是在线代码审查平台,也可以是集成在开发环境中的插件。
-
使用低代码平台: 数式Oinone低代码开发平台通常提供内置的审查工具,可以与其他开发工具集成,确保审查的无缝进行。
-
指定审查人员: 选择适当的审查人员,通常包括团队成员和有经验的开发者。
-
使用低代码平台: 数式Oinone低代码开发平台可以自动识别具有相关经验的审查人员,并建议他们参与审查。
-
制定审查准则: 制定明确的审查准则,包括代码风格、命名规范、错误处理等方面的要求。
-
使用低代码平台: 数式Oinone低代码开发平台可以根据准则自动生成审查建议,减少了手动编写准则的工作量。
-
进行审查: 审查过程中,审查人员应仔细阅读代码,并提出建议和意见。
-
使用低代码平台: 数式Oinone低代码开发平台通常具有注释和讨论功能,审查人员可以在代码中直接提出问题和建议。
-
记录审查结果: 记录审查的结果,包括发现的问题、建议的改进和讨论的结论。
-
使用低代码平台: 数式Oinone低代码开发平台可以自动生成审查报告,并将讨论记录保存在开发环境中,方便后续查阅。
-
跟踪问题: 识别的问题应该被跟踪和追踪,直到问题得到解决为止。
-
使用低代码平台: 数式Oinone低代码开发平台可以集成问题跟踪工具,帮助团队有效地管理问题。
-
定期审查: 定期进行代码审查,确保代码质量和性能得到持续改进。
-
使用低代码平台: 数式Oinone低代码开发平台可以定期提醒团队进行审查,并提供历史审查数据以进行比较和分析。
数式Oinone低代码平台的优势
数式Oinone低代码开发平台在后端代码审查流程中具有以下优势:
-
加速审查: 低代码平台提供可视化工具和预构建组件,可以减少编写重复代码的工作,从而加速审查过程。
-
自动化审查建议: 数式Oinone低代码开发平台可以自动分析代码,并提供审查建议,帮助审查人员更快地发现问题。
-
集成性: 低代码平台通常与其他开发工具集成,使得代码审查流程更加无缝。
-
团队协作: 低代码平台提供讨论和注释功能,有助于团队成员之间的协作和交流。
-
可追溯性: 数式Oinone低代码开发平台记录审查历史,可以追溯到以前的审查结果,帮助团队分析和改
进。
结论
建立高效的后端代码审查流程对于确保代码质量和团队协作至关重要。通过整合数式Oinone低代码开发平台,可以加速审查过程,提高审查质量,并提供更多自动化的工具和建议。作为一名多年的一线开发团队管理人员,我强烈建议团队在后端开发中采用这样的审查流程,以提高效率和代码质量。希望本文对那些正在寻求改进后端代码审查的开发团队有所帮助。
松果号 作者:低代码开发小A原创文章,如若转载,请注明出处:https://www.6480i.com/archives/8143.html